Fire protective and fire resistive glass products and solutions feature ratings displaying a measurement of time for very long the product can stand up to flames And through a fire. Fire scores may well vary from twenty minutes nearly one hundred twenty minutes or maybe more, based on the solution type and software.

even so, this kind of glass permits a superior share of warmth, so it ought to be used in areas where this increase doesn't pose an actual danger to its occupants. While its price is cost-effective, and it does continue being a practical possibility preferable to glass with none protection, it is necessary to consider that its temperature will increase in a make a difference of minutes Which it might be risky in the event of evacuation at the hours of darkness.

Fire protective framing, like fire protective glazing, has minimal use in apps rated over 45 minutes. the commonest body is hollow steel.

Pilkington Pyrostop® fire rated glass is a multi-layered fire resistant glass made of reduced iron float glass (Pilkington Optiwhite™), laminated with Distinctive clear interlayer's. When subjected to a fire, the pane going through the flames fractures, but stays in place although the interlayer quickly foams to sort a thick, resilient and tough insulation defend which absorbs the Strength from the blaze.
